731 FLUS43 KTOP 210808 HWOTOP Hazardous Weather Outlook National Weather Service Topeka KS 308 AM CDT Tue May 21 2024 KSZ008>012-020>024-026-034>040-054>056-058-059-220815- Republic-Washington-Marshall-Nemaha-Brown-Cloud-Clay-Riley- Pottawatomie-Jackson-Jefferson-Ottawa-Dickinson-Geary-Morris- Wabaunsee-Shawnee-Douglas-Lyon-Osage-Franklin-Coffey-Anderson- 308 AM CDT Tue May 21 2024 This Hazardous Weather Outlook is for central Kansas, east central Kansas, north central Kansas and northeast Kansas. .DAY ONE...Today and tonight. There will be a chance for isolated to scattered severe storms along a cold front moving through the area for a few hours this afternoon from far northeastern to far east central Kansas areas. Large hail appears to be the primary hazard with damaging winds possible before storms move east of the area. The threat for tornadoes is low. .DAYS TWO THROUGH SEVEN...Wednesday through Monday. Marginally severe storms may be possible again Thursday across the area as another weather system enters the region.
